SAG Mill Liners for Mining Grinding Equipment
SAG mill liners are replaceable wear-resistant parts installed inside semi-autogenous grinding mills. They are designed to protect the mill shell from abrasion, impact and continuous contact with ore, grinding media and slurry during mineral processing operations.
In mining grinding systems, SAG mills work under demanding conditions. Large ore particles, grinding media and rotating motion create strong impact and wear inside the mill. Suitable SAG mill liners help protect the mill structure, improve grinding stability and support planned maintenance.

Material Options
| Material Option | Main Advantage | Suitable Condition |
|---|---|---|
| High Chrome Cast Iron | High hardness and strong abrasion resistance | Abrasive ore grinding and wear-intensive conditions |
| Alloy Steel | Balanced toughness and wear resistance | Mixed abrasion and impact conditions |
| Cr-Mo Alloy Steel | Good toughness and strength | Heavy-duty grinding and impact conditions |
| Ni-Hard Cast Iron | Stable wear resistance | Grinding applications requiring abrasion resistance |
| Customized Material | Selected according to working conditions | Special ore type, mill size or service life requirements |

FAQ
What are SAG mill liners used for?
SAG mill liners are used to protect the inside of semi-autogenous grinding mills from abrasion, impact and continuous contact with ore and grinding media.
Which material is suitable for SAG mill liners?
The suitable material depends on ore type, impact level, abrasion condition and expected service life. High chrome cast iron, alloy steel, Cr-Mo alloy steel or other customized materials may be selected according to working conditions.
Can SAG mill liners be customized?
Yes. SAG mill liners can be customized according to drawings, mill size, liner profile, thickness, material grade, bolt hole position and operating requirements.
What causes SAG mill liner failure?
Common causes include severe abrasion, impact damage, unsuitable material, incorrect liner profile, bolt hole wear, liner loosening or operating condition changes.
